About
This dataset focuses on entrepreneurial education for Amazon’s sustainable development programme from 2022 to 2023. Sourced from the Harvard Dataverse, it offers detailed insights into local engagement, geolocation, and participation metrics. The data is structured to include key metrics such as local area, latitude, longitude, front type, cycle, number of participants, and total number of participants, providing a robust foundation for analysing programme engagement and impact.
Columns
- Local: A unique identifier for each local area, facilitating easy identification and tracking of engagement metrics. Examples include BARRA DO GARÇAS-MT and BELÉM-PA. There are 283 unique local areas.
- Lat: The latitude of the local area, allowing for spatial analysis and mapping of programme locations. Values range from -30.1 to 3.73.
- Long: The longitude of the local area, complementing latitude for geographical analysis. Values range from -73.4 to -34.9.
- Frente: Represents the front type or engagement platform. The primary platforms are Discord (89%) and Curso Gênese (7%). There are 4 unique front types.
- Ciclo: The cycle of the programme, offering insights into participation trends over different phases. Ciclo 23.1 (39%) and Ciclo 23.3 (28%) are the most common. There are 4 unique cycles.
- N: The number of participants in a specific local area. Values range from 1 to 658, with an average of 12.6 participants.
- Nt: The total number of participants recorded across the dataset, consistently 7078 for all entries.
Distribution
The dataset is provided as a CSV file named genese_ee_for_amazon.csv. Its size is 44 kB. It contains 7 columns and 561 valid records across all fields.

Coverage
- Geographic Scope: The dataset covers local areas defined by latitude and longitude coordinates, spanning a wide range of locations (latitude from -30.1 to 3.73, longitude from -73.4 to -34.9).
- Time Range: Data was collected from 2022 to 2023.
- Programme Details: Information includes engagement through different front types (Discord, Academia Gênese) and across various programme cycles.
